哈喽大家好!今天咱们来聊聊Java中最经典的数据结构之一——HashMap!如果你是Java开发者,那你一定对它不陌生。HashMap ...
近日,GitHub发布了其全新技术预览——GitHub Copilot Upgrade Assistant for Java。这一基于人工智能的工具旨在帮助Java开发者简化在项目中进行JDK、框架和依赖项升级的过程。随着云计算和开源技术的盛行,特别是在Java生态系统中,升级过程的复杂性往往给企业带来了巨大挑战。严重依赖于技术债务的业务,常常需要耗费大量人力物力来解决升级过程中遇到的各种问题。比 ...
随着人工智能技术的快速发展,软件开发领域也在经历着深刻的变革。最近,GitHub推出了Copilot upgrade assistant for Java的技术预览版,旨在为Java开发者提供更为便捷的升级体验。此项新工具利用智能代理和多代理框架,帮助开发人员轻松解决JDK及各种框架升级中常见的挑战,尤其是从Java8迁移至Java17这类复杂的过渡。
作者 | Michael Redlich译者 | 明知山策划 | 丁晓昀OpenJDKJEP 485(Stream Gatherers) 已从 Candidate 进入到 Proposed to Target 状态,目标版本为 JDK 24。这个 JEP 提议在经过两轮预览之后完成这个特效:在 JDK 23 中交付的 JEP 473(Stream Gatherers (第二轮预览) 和, 在 JD ...
随着信息技术的迅猛发展,人们面临着信息过载的问题,如何从海量信息中筛选出符合个人兴趣和需求的内容成为了一个重要挑战。个性化阅读推荐系统应运而生,旨在通过分析用户的阅读行为和兴趣偏好,为其推荐合适的阅读内容。本任务书旨在阐述一个基于Java语言开发,结合知识图谱技术的个性化阅读推荐系统的设计与实现过程。 二、需求分析 1. 用户分析:系统应能识别并管理不同用户,记录用户的阅读历史、偏好标签等信息。
作者 | Michael Redlich译者 | 明知山策划 | 丁晓昀OpenJDK经过评审,JEP 475(G1 延迟屏障扩展)从 Proposed to Target 进入到 Targeted 状态,计划在 JDK 24 中发布。该 JEP 建议将 G1 垃圾收集器的屏障扩展从 C2 JIT 编译器的早期阶段推迟到后期阶段,以此来简化 G1 垃圾收集器屏障的实现。这些屏障记录了有关应用程序内 ...